Decoding the Charm of the Flying Solo NYT Crossword

The “flying solo” clue often pops up in the NYT crossword, and it usually points to an answer related to independence or doing something alone. Think of words like “ALONE,” “UNAIDED,” or “SOLOIST.” Keep an eye out for related clues that build upon this idea, leading you closer to the solution.

One trick for tackling “flying solo” clues is to consider synonyms for “solo.” What other words mean the same thing? “Independent,” “lonely,” or “single” might spark a connection. Also, remember the crossword’s theme, if it has one. That theme can often provide a helpful context for the clue.

Crossword constructors love to play with words, so a “flying solo” clue might be a pun or a play on words. Perhaps it refers to a bird flying alone (think “EAGLE” or “HAWK”). Don’t be afraid to think outside the box and consider the literal meaning of the phrase.
